Car Throttle
Volkswagen’s refreshed Golf GTI is here with more power and some needed tech improvements…
Read More
Volkswagen’s refreshed Golf GTI is here with more power and some needed tech improvements…
Car Throttle
Volkswagen’s refreshed Golf GTI is here with more power and some needed tech improvements…
Read More
No posts found.